Dowd’s Farm
Dowd’s Farm is a suburb in Hedge End, Eastleigh District, England. Dowd’s Farm is situated nearby to the suburb Shamblehurst, as well as near the hamlet Moorgreen.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Hedge End railway station
Railway station

Hedge End railway station is situated on the northern edge of the town of Hedge End in the English county of Hampshire. The station was opened by British Rail in 1990, and is on the railway line between Eastleigh and Fareham.
Rose Bowl
Stadium

The Rose Bowl, known for sponsorship reasons as Utilita Bowl, is a cricket ground and hotel complex in West End, Hampshire. It is the home of Hampshire County Cricket Club, who have played there since 2001.

Botley
Village

Botley is a historic village in Hampshire, England, approximately 3 miles east of Southampton. It was developed as a natural crossing point for the River Hamble, and received its first market charter from Henry III in 1267. Botley is situated 2 miles southeast of Dowd’s Farm.
